If you find yourself in need of an eviction lawyer, you may be wondering, “Are there eviction lawyers near me?” The good news is that there are likely several options available in your area. Here are some things to consider when looking for an eviction lawyer near you:
1. **Experience**: When searching for eviction lawyers near you, look for attorneys who have experience handling eviction cases. An experienced lawyer will be familiar with the local eviction laws and procedures, which can be a significant advantage in your case.
2. **Reputation**: Check the reputation of the eviction lawyers you are considering. Look for reviews and testimonials from past clients to get a sense of the lawyer’s track record and how they handle cases.
3. **Cost**: It’s essential to consider the cost when hiring an eviction lawyer. Ask about their fees upfront, including any retainer fees or hourly rates, so you can budget accordingly.
4. **Communication**: Effective communication is key when working with a lawyer. Make sure the eviction lawyer you choose is responsive to your calls and emails and keeps you informed about the progress of your case.
5. **Location**: While many legal proceedings can be handled remotely, having an eviction lawyer near you can be beneficial. If your case requires in-person meetings or court appearances, having a lawyer who is located in your area can make the process easier.
Once you’ve found a few potential eviction lawyers near you, schedule consultations to discuss your case. During these meetings, ask about the lawyer’s experience with eviction cases, their approach to handling your case, and what to expect from the legal process.
